    the program teamviewer must be running for you to start a connection. you can shut down the computer from it, but you cant turn on any computer with a program unless you do a network boot (google it i cant explain it out of my head) basically all your doing is sending a ping to your computer to wake it up using the network (ethernet has to be plugged in) thats the only way i can think of for turning it ON. however if you get someone to just turn on the computer, teamviewer can start up everytime windows starts. if you go with teamviewer be sure to set a custom password or its going to change everytime you disconnect.

    Log me in is the best program......you can access any computer you install the program on.....from any computer with an internet connection. The computer does have to stay on like a server does. Your other option would be set up a shared drive on your desktop and access the drive through your laptop. However, you still have to keep your desktop on for that as well.
